Analysis

The most recent figure for patents - international collaboration in technology development in Turkmenistan is 1 Co-inventions, measured in 1997. That is the lowest value across all 8 years on record.

The figure is down 98.6% on the previous year and down 97.1% over ten years.

Turkmenistan ranks 108th of 112 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

Patent statistics and indicators are suitable for tracking innovation in environment-related technologies. They allow the assessment of countries' innovation performance as well as the design of governments' environmental and innovation policies. This dataset presents data on shares of co-inventions and on shares of inventors’ collaborations across the OECD area and elsewhere, in environment-related technologies, using inventors’ country of residence.
